You can easily replace sound files provided you know which one you want to replace. There's no programming "required" this time around. And if I remember correctly you won't get kicked from servers like you did in RS1 & RO2 due to the different sound system. However it's more difficult to create new sounds as you need to understand how to use the wwise program.
